The latest reveal from the Jurassic World LEGO theme is one to stir the heart of every explorer, wannabe archaeologist and dinosaur enthusiast.
Dinosaur Fossils: T. rex Skull 76964 offers brick-built fans a chance to construct the iconic Tyrannosaurus Rex skull that has featured in the Jurassic Park logo for many years, along with a fossilised footprint and info plaque, making it a stand-out set for AFOLs to display at home.

The new Jurassic World set will be released on 1 January 2024.
Dinosaur Fossils: T. rex Skull is priced at $39.99 "“ see it on the LEGO store.
Jurassic World 76964 Tyrannosaurus Rex skull contains 577 pieces, making it a medium-scale build for LEGO enthusiasts.

Dinosaur Fossils: T. rex Skull 76964 is the perfect gift for budding palaeontologists and marks the first Jurassic World set intended for display purposes. The inclusion of "˜Dinosaur Fossils' in the set name may hint at future crania models to come from other dinosaurs, which could, in time, result in a unique collection forming.
The T. rex is one of the most iconic monsters from the Jurassic period, though some scientists now theorise that it may not have been the predator we know from the Steven Spielberg film series but more of a cautious scavenger. The LEGO model skull includes an opening jaw, an info plaque, a hidden piece of amber at the rear of the model, and a fossiled footprint of the creature's three-toed claw.
The model is marketed towards kids aged 9 and over, though we suspect the new set will also prove popular with nostalgic grown-ups who grew up with the original film.
Another Jurassic World set was also revealed at the same time as the T. rex "“ Baby Dinosaur Rescue Center 76963.
This cute collection includes a few human minifigures and plenty of baby dinosaurs, including an Ankylosaurus, Triceratops and Velociraptor. There's also an adult flying Pteranodon to contend with. The set included special LEGO Starter Bricks to give young buildings a more straightforward construction process.
The model also comes with a brick-built, 4-wheel-drive off-road vehicle, a feeding area with a shed wall, a research area with solar panels, a cave wall, and a computer workstation.
The set will be released on 1 January 2024, priced at $39.99.
